Good morning, Central Coast anglers! Here's your latest fishing report for March 4th, 2026.

๐Ÿž๏ธ Lake Fishing Reports

Whale Rock Reservoir ๐ŸŒŸ

  • Temp: 65ยฐF, Partly cloudy, Clear water
  • Largemouth Bass: โœ… Excellent! Fish in the 2-2.5 lb range being caught consistently
  • Best Baits: Wacky worms, football jigs, swing head jigs, swim jigs
  • Tip: Go slow! Count before moving your bait. Prime time: 9:30 AM - 11 AM
  • Recent: 28 largemouth bass landed in a single weekend!

Santa Margarita Lake

  • Water: Low 50s, stained visibility, near full capacity
  • Bass: Slow but improving โ€” warming temps bringing fish into pre-spawn
  • Crappie: Active on primary points with bright-colored jigs
  • Catfish: Excellent โ€” 15-pounders caught over the past two weeks!
  • Trout: A few caught on PowerBait; December plant didn't fully develop due to weather
  • Tip: Work jigs along rocky points and transition areas

Lake Nacimiento ๐ŸŒŸ

  • Temp: 67ยฐF, Clear water
  • White Bass: โœ… Good! Windy conditions bringing out the best bite
  • Spotted Bass: Active on rocky points and flats, crushing moving baits
  • Best Lures: Bladed jigs (white/silver), pin-tail trailers, crankbaits
  • Crappie: Big slabs hitting 3-inch swimbaits near rocky pockets
  • Tip: Let the wind do the work โ€” cast and retrieve in wind-blown areas

San Antonio Lake

  • Temp: ~53ยฐF, roughly half full, slightly stained
  • Trout: Slow โ€” a few caught on chartreuse/rainbow PowerBait
  • Catfish: โœ… Good! 2-4 lbs on garlic shrimp and chicken liver at backs of coves
  • Bass: Deep winter pattern โ€” try deep-diving crankbaits in 15-25 ft

Lopez Lake

  • Bass: Good โ€” focus on shad-colored crankbaits and jerkbaits
  • Panfish: Crappie and bluegill near marina on small Rapalas and white jigs
  • Tip: Drop-shotting in 20+ ft for higher-quality bass

๐ŸŒŠ Ocean Fishing: Morro Bay

Offshore fishing delivering strong results as spring approaches:

  • Lingcod: Up to 33 lbs (season total: 2,814)
  • Rockfish: 56,000+ landed
  • Vermilion Rockfish: 8,670
  • Copper Rockfish: 2,085
  • Bocaccio: 6,615

Recent Charter Highlight: Full limits reported with lingcod up to 11 lbs!

Water temps: Recovering from cold spell โ€” jumped from 41ยฐF back to 49ยฐF at Ft. McAllister. More warm days should improve the bite significantly.
